en The role of recruitment is crucial. The two aspects of the Academy are recruitment and coaching. Even if you have bad coaching, you can still get players through if you have outstanding recruitment. But it does not work the other way round. If you get poor players in, no matter how good the coaching, sometimes you cannot take them to the next level.
